(1中國船舶重工集團公司七五〇試驗場 云南 昆明 650051)
(2中國船舶重工集團公司七五〇試驗場 云南 昆明 650051)
(3中國船舶重工集團公司七五〇試驗場 云南 昆明 650051)
摘要:介紹了一種基于串口通信的上位機對FPGA控制地址空間的讀寫訪問方法。兼具Flash存儲器與串口的單片機C8051F206作為上位機與FPGA間的橋接芯片,同時存儲著FPGA的控制參數。每次重上電后FPGA自動加載單片機內的控制參數,避免了上位機重新設置FPGA控制參數的問題。
關鍵詞:串口;MCU;FPGA;控制地址空間
A Method of Accessing Control Address Space based on MCU and FPGA
Xu Ji1 Li Zhi2 Yang Li-tao3
(1 CSIC 750 Test Range Kunming China 650051)
(2 CSIC 750 Test Range Kunming China 650051)
(3 CSIC 750 Test Range Kunming China 650051)
Abstract: This paper introduces a method of accessing control address space of FPGA based on serial communication. MCU which has serial port and Flash ROM is the bridge chip between PC and FPGA, and stores the control parameters. When powered on, FPGA automatically loads the control parameters. This prevents PC to reset the control parameters of FPGA.
Key words: Serial port; MCU; FPGA; Control address space
參考文獻:
[1] 褚振勇,翁木云.FPGA設計應用.西安:西安電子科技大學出版社,2002
[2] 吳繼化,王誠.Altera FPGD/CPLD設計.基礎篇.北京人民郵電出版社,2005
[3] Silicon Laboratories. C8051 F2XX Mixed Signal ISP FLASH MCU Family datasheet.2003
作者簡介:
許 霽 男,(1984—),云南紅河人,漢族,助理工程師,研究方向:水下裝備信標。
李 贄 男,(1980—),云南昆明人,漢族,工程師,研究方向:水下裝備信標。
楊利韜 男,(1982—),云南大理人,白族,工程師,研究方向:水下目標特征分析。